Selfhelp Editor Salary

The average Selfhelp Editor earns an estimated $60,784 annually. Selfhelp's Editor compensation is $12,923 less than the US average for a Editor.

The Marketing Department at Selfhelp earns $3,377 more on average than the Finance Department.
